Kashmir ,January 19,2025-In an inspiring display of grit and determination, Musaib Yousif, a visually impaired student, has scored an impressive 468 out of 500 in the Class 10 JKBOSE examinations, proving that physical limitations can never define intellectual potential.
Despite the challenges posed by visual impairment, Musaib demonstrated exceptional perseverance, unwavering focus, and academic excellence, emerging as a role model for students across Jammu and Kashmir. His success has earned widespread admiration from educators, parents, and peers, not only in Kashmir but far beyond.
Musaib’s journey reflects countless hours of disciplined study, resilience in the face of obstacles, and the strong support of family and teachers who believed in his abilities. His achievement also highlights the importance of inclusive education, accessibility, and equal opportunities for students with disabilities.
